**Location: Leeds**
We have an excellent opportunity for an experienced and enthusiastic senior Clinic Co-ordinator to join our small friendly and hardworking team of staff within our Leeds Clinic. Reporting directly to the Clinic Manager, the successful applicant will be responsible for ensuring that the clinic adheres to the company administrative and other protocols.
In the absence of the Clinic Manager you shall be the ‘go to’ person for non clinical matters within the Clinic so an ability to act confidently and assume responsibilities for operational matters will be a key element of the role.
Ideally from a similar administration/customer service background, you will be appreciative of delivering a high-quality customer focused service to our patients as well as being able to deal efficiently with internal administrative matters. The ability to multi-task, prioritise and be responsive to changing business requirements is essential. Experience of working at team leader/supervisory level would be highly advantageous.
The postholder shall be the administrative team link between Clinic and Head Office. managing clinic sales and administration, competency of Word and Excel at a minimum intermediate level is essential. The role is varied and includes being responsible for the effective co-ordination of the sales and administration function within the clinic in all aspects relating to patient administration, company administration and day to day sales and administrative duties, medical records, banking and petty cash, liaising with third party hospitals regarding theatre availability, liaising with our Surgeons helping to organise their schedules and arranging travel and covering on our reception will be necessary from time to time, where duties will include answering the phone, meeting and greeting patients and using first class customer service skills.
Applicants should have the ability and confidence to handle sometimes difficult patient situations. You will respect the need for patient confidentiality and always work to
Provide the best customer service. Although training will be provided, some knowledge of CQC regulations within an independent clinic setting would be highly advantageous.
We have a full-time contract based upon **40 hours per week which will include **working weekends and late evenings on a rota basis, therefore the applicant should be extremely flexible in their working arrangements.
